Employment in a carbon less society

Recent months has seen a huge increase in the official unemployment figures. This increase has mainly affected manual workers in the construction and manufacturing sectors. As the Green Party does not at present have an employment policy an Employment Policy Group has recently been set up which I have been asked to chair.
Among the issues to be looked at are the following:

• The need to re-skill and up-skill workers (both unemployed and those within the workforce)
• New employment opportunities in the environmental sector and in alternative technologies
• What changes need to be made to the current social welfare and taxation systems
• The increasing casualisation of the workforce and the role of employment agencies
